Easy Cheese Tortellini Salad recipe Ingredients
- 12 Cherry Tomatoes, cut in half
- 2 tablespoons Olive Oil
- 1/2 Red Onion, chopped
- Package of Cheese Tortellini
- 6 tablespoons pre-made Basil Pesto
- Fresh Parmesan Cheese, shredded
Directions for making Easy Cheese Tortellini Salad recipe

Step 1
In a large saucepan, heat up the olive oil and cook the onions and tomatoes.
Step 2
In a separate bowl, follow instructions to cook the cheese tortellini.

Step 3
Add the cooked cheese tortellini to the tomato, onion mixture and mix.

Step 4
Add 6 tablespoons of pre-made basil pesto and combine.

Step 5
Shred fresh parmesan cheese on top.
How to serve this tasty Cheese Tortellini Salad
This salad can be served hot or cold. It’s a nice, easy dinner for the family! Yep, make mealtimes special with this super easy and delicious dish!
